Java AtomicLong compareAndSet() 方法2025 年 3 月 20 日 | 阅读 2 分钟 Java AtomicLong 类的 compareAndSet() 方法会将 AtomicLong 实例的当前值与期望值进行比较,如果两个值相等,则为 AtomicLong 实例设置新值。 语法参数expectedValue - 期望值 newValue - 新值 示例 1输出 111 示例 2输出 222 示例 3输出 -1 示例 4输出 -10 下一个主题Java AtomicLong |
Java AtomicLong 方法 Java AtomicLong 类的方法将指定数字的值作为 float 返回。 语法 public float 返回此对象在转换为 float 类型后表示的数值。 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ongFloatValueExample1 { public static void main (String [] args) { AtomicLong...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的方法返回 AtomicLong 实例的值。 语法 public final long 参数 NA 返回值 当前值。 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ongGetExample1 { public static void main (String [] args) { AtomicLong atomiclong = new AtomicLong(); //获取初始值 Long result = atomiclong.; //打印...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的 getAndAdd() 方法返回当前值并将当前值加 1。此方法等同于 AtomicLong getAndAdd(1) 方法。 语法 public final long 返回先前的值 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ongGetAndIncrementExample1 { public static void main (String [] args) { AtomicLong atomiclong...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的方法将 AtomicLong 值减 1,并返回减去之前的值。此方法等同于 AtomicLong getAndAdd(-1) 方法。 语法 public final long 返回先前的值 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ongGetAndDecrementExample1 { public static void main (String...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的方法将一个数字加到 AtomicLong 上,并返回加法后的值。 语法 public final long addAndGet(long delta) 参数 delta - 要添加的值。 返回值 更新后的值。 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ongAddandGetExample1 { public static void main (String []...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的方法通过扩展原始转换,以 double 类型返回此 AtomicLong 的当前值。 语法 public double 返回此对象在转换为 double 类型后表示的数值。 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ongDoubleValueExample1 { public static void...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的该方法将当前值加 1,并返回更新后的值。此方法等同于 AtomicLong addAndGet(1) 方法。 语法 public final long 返回更新后的值 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ongIncrementAndGetExample1 { public static void main (String [] args) { AtomicLong atomiclong...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的方法设置 AtomicLong 实例的值。 语法 public final void set(long newValue) 参数 newValue - 新值。 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ongSetExample1 { public static void main (String [] args) { AtomicLong atomiclong = new AtomicLong(); //设置指定值 atomiclong.set(5); //打印...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的该方法将一个数字加到 AtomicLong 上,但返回添加该值之前的 AtomicLong 的值。 语法 public final long getAndAdd(long delta) 参数 delta - 要添加的值 返回值 先前的值 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ongGetAndAddExample1 { public...
阅读1分钟
Java AtomicLong 方法 Java AtomicLong 类的方法将 AtomicLong 值减 1,并返回减去之后的值。此方法等同于 AtomicLong addAndGet(-1) 方法。 语法 public final long incrementAndGet() 返回更新后的值 示例 1 import java.util.concurrent.atomic.AtomicLong; public class AtomicLongDecrementAndGetExample1 { public static void main (String...
阅读1分钟
我们请求您订阅我们的新闻通讯以获取最新更新。
我们提供所有技术(如 Java 教程、Android、Java 框架)的教程和面试问题
G-13, 2nd Floor, Sec-3, Noida, UP, 201301, India